TTC2012

TESLA Technology Collaboration (TTC) Meeting
November 5-8, 2012
Thomas Jefferson National Accelerator Facility
Newport News, VA

Circular

The mission of the TESLA Technology Collaboration is to advance SRF technology R&D and related accelerator studies across the broad diversity of scientific applications, and to keep open and provide a bridge for communication and sharing of ideas, developments, and testing across associated projects.

To this end the Collaboration supports and encourages free and open exchange of scientific and technical knowledge, expertise, engineering designs, and equipment. The TTC organizes regular collaboration meetings where new developments are reported, recent findings are discussed and technical issues are concluded. The next meeting will be hosted by Jefferson Lab 5-8 November 2012.
